Warning Signs You Need Clogged Drain Water Removal

Ignoring these signs can lead to costly repairs and health hazards. Don’t wait until it’s too late – call us if you notice: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ore unpleasant smells. They’re often a sign of mold growth or a clog that’s causing water to sit in your pipes.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Look out for water rings or discoloration on your walls, floors, or ceilings. This can show a clog or a burst pipe.

Slow Draining or Clogged Sinks

Don’t wait for a clog to form. If your sinks or toilets are draining slowly, it’s a sign that your pipes need attention.

Unexplained Water Bills

Keep an eye on your water bill. A sudden spike in usage could show a hidden clog or leak.

Warped or Buckled Floors

Inspect your floors regularly. If you notice warping or buckling, it may be a sign of water damage or a clog.

Visible Water Leaks

Don’t ignore visible leaks. They can cause serious damage to your home and belongings.

Clogged Drain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Large clog or burst pipe No Yes A professional crew can handle the job safely and efficiently.
Visible water damage or warping floors No Yes Don’t risk further damage – call a pro ASAP.
Slow draining or clogged sink Yes No A simple plunger or drain snake can usually clear the issue.
Unexplained water bill or musty odors No Yes A professional inspection can identify the root cause.
Small clog or minor leak Yes No A DIY fix or a local plumber can handle the job.
Emergency situation or severe water damage No Yes A professional crew can respond quickly and safely.

While DIY fixes may be suitable for small clogs or minor issues, don’t take the risk with large clogs, burst pipes, or severe water damage. Call a professional for peace of mind and to avoid further damage to your home.
